About this listen
Härmed tillkännages att ett mord kommer att äga rum i Götasalen fredagen den 1 juni klockan 20.00. Det är många som sätter frukostkaffet i halsen när annonsen dyker upp i lokaltidningen samma morgon som deckarfestivalen om Agatha Christie ska invigas vid Västgöta universitet. Är det ett skämt eller kanske en annorlunda hyllning till den stora författaren? När en av gästerna faller död ner under kvällens middag blir alla varse att det är blodigt allvar. En giftig skandal är en spännande och fängslande deckare där Helena Waller och Emma Lundgren hamnar mitt i ett morddrama.
Please note: This audiobook is in Swedish.
